<blockquote data-quote="mrv728" data-source="post: 1577283" data-attributes="member: 6653"><p>That's some good shooting Roy. Crossman are hard to beat. The FX I'm going to get is supposed to like 16 gr. JSBs. It seems like all FX models like the JSBs 16 & 18 gr. I'm just wondering if they're in cahoots together. One of the reasons I'm getting this model FX is all the change ability. You can get different stocks, barrels, and they're supposed to release slug liners for it later this year. I've watched on You Tube some South African boys shoot slugs with pretty regular hits at 150 yds. But....@19.99 per hundred it takes the fun out of it. Speaking of no fun, waiting until mid March for the rifle is one thing now I learned the compressor is back-ordered till mid May! Mike</p></blockquote><p></p>
